HOUSE FOR SALE NO.1
IN THE HEART OF BURGUNDY

                            

This is a rare opportunity to purchase a traditional country house with fantastic views. Nuits
St Georges is 6 min drive, Gevrey Chambertin and Beaune 15 min drive, Dijon is a 20 min drive away.
The house is situated in the Hautes Cotes de Nuits wine growing area just outside Nuits St Georges.
It is located in the tiny charming village of Curtil Vergy, which was the subject of a television programme
called 'The French Affair' featuring the vineyard owner Yves Chaley and his artist sister Francoise, who
is the current owner of this property. It will only be on the market till mid-June and if unsold will be let out.

DESCRIPTION

The house has 3 bedrooms, two of which have traditional oak floors and one is carpeted. Bathroom,
separate W/C. Beautiful oak fitted traditional kitchen. Spacious through lounge / dining room, french
windows. Double-glazed throughout. Recently installed oil central heating, which can be programmed
and is very economical. The integral garage beneath the house will easily take four cars and the
temperature is ideal for storing wine. Two terraces / verandas look out upon panoramic views of 500
hectares of forest. The whole plot is approximately 1500sq metres.
Private drive through large garden (as per photo).
